    pET41c载体基本信息

    出品公司: ZYbscience
    别名: pET41c, pET 41c
    质粒类型: 大肠杆菌蛋白表达
    表达水平:
    克隆方法: 多克隆位点,限制性内切酶
    载体大小: 5934 bp
    5' 测序引物: T7或pGEX-5‘
    5' 测序引物序列: T7: 5'-TAATACGACTCACTATAGGG-3'; pGEX-5': 5'-GGGCTGGCAAGCCACGTTTGGTG-3'
    载体标签: N-GST, N-His, N-Thrombin
    载体抗性: Kanamycin
    备注:
    Encodes GST fusion tag; Nterm thrombin cleavage site; Nterm enterokinase cleavage site; PshAI blunt cloning site; a,b,c vary by MCS
    产品目录号: ZY70558-3
    稳定性: 瞬时表达 Transient
    组成型: 组成型 Constitutive
    病毒/非病毒: 非病毒

    pET41c载体简介

    The pET-41 series is designed for cloning and high-level expression of peptide sequences fused with the 220 aa GST•Tag™ protein. Unique sites are shown on the circle map. Note that the sequence is numbered by the pBR322 convention, so the T7 expression region is reversed on the circle map. The cloning/expression region of the coding strand transcribed by T7 RNA polymerase is shown below. The f1 origin is oriented so that infection with helper phage will produce virions containing single stranded DNA that corresponds to the coding strand. Therefore, single stranded sequencing should be performed using the T7 terminator primer (cat. no. 69337-3).Vector encoded sequence can be completely removed when cloning into the PshAI site (as shown below) and then cleaving the GST fusion protein with Enterokinase.
